11 The Committee on Education Appropriations (Wise) recommended
12 the following amendment:
13
14 Senate Amendment (with title amendment)
15 On page 100, between lines 25 and 26,
16
17 insert:
18 Section 43. Charter School Task Force.--
19 (1) The Charter School Task Force is established to
20 study and make recommendations regarding charter schools in
21 the state.
22 (2) The task force shall, at a minimum:
23 (a) Review current application and sponsorship
24 procedures used throughout the state for the approval of
25 charter schools.
26 (b) Examine the sponsorship and organizational
27 structure of charter schools in other states.
28 (c) Investigate alternative means available in the
29 state to implement changes in the sponsorship of charter
30 schools.
31 (d) Review capital outlay funding for charter schools.

1 (e) Determine the necessity and most effective methods
2 for the State Board of Education to sanction school districts
3 and charter schools for violation of charter school procedural
4 requirements.
5 (f) Conduct meetings throughout the state to receive
6 public input and consider policy recommendations on issues
7 related to charter schools.
8 (g) Issue a final report and recommendations by
9 December 31, 2005, to the Governor, the President of the
10 Senate, and the Speaker of the House of Representatives.
11 (3) The task force shall consist of:
12 (a) Up to four members of the House of Representatives
13 appointed by the Speaker of the House of Representatives.
14 (b) Up to four members of the Senate appointed by the
15 President of the Senate.
16 (c) Five charter school stakeholders appointed by the
17 Governor. The members shall include a representative of a
18 charter school, a representative of a school district, a
19 representative of a statewide association, and a
20 representative with experience in charter school law and may
21 include the Commissioner of Education or his or her designee.
22 (4) The Governor shall appoint the chair of the task
23 force from among the appointed members.
24 (5) Task force members shall serve without
25 compensation but are entitled to reimbursement, pursuant to
26 section 112.061, Florida Statutes, for per diem and travel
27 expenses incurred in the performance of their official duties.
28 (6) The Department of Education shall provide staff
29 support for the task force.
